About us

Artificial Core is the developer and publisher of Corepunk.

Corepunk is one of the most anticipated MMO RPGs to date. Our main value and motto is Good enough is not enough.

Our main office is in Amsterdam, there are also offices in Kyiv and Athens, we cooperate with studios and talents all over the world.

About the vacancy

We are looking for a Project Manager to help organize and manage company tasks.

Developing MMO games is very difficult, but at the same time incredibly interesting. We want to find just the right person who shares our passion for challenges and excellence, which will receive satisfaction in the process with us.

Responsibilities

  • Ensuring transparent communication with key stakeholders, informing them about the status of the development process

  • Interaction with art departments and technical teams

  • Identification and assessment of risks, their further escalation and search for ways to avoid

  • Work planning and control of development terms at all stages

  • Reporting, team performance statistics

  • Searching for possible ways to optimize the work of departments

  • Creating new and improving existing workflows in Jira

  • Participation in the formation of project documentation

  • Organization of project structure, distribution of files/folders, formation of names of game assets

Requirements

  • 2 years of project management experience in IT

  • Good knowledge of the English language - ability to write, speak, negotiate, express ideas

  • In-depth knowledge of project management, understanding of principles, tools and methods of project management

  • Understanding the concept of lean production

  • Ability to plan, structure, automate your work, form requirements and convert them into tasks

  • Ability to quickly understand problems, propose solutions and implement them

  • Ability to work in several directions at the same time

  • Responsibility, organization, punctuality, ability to work in a team

  • Tactfulness, friendliness, ease of communication

  • Ability and desire to constantly learn new things, develop

  • Love for computer games

An additional plus will be

  • Understanding the use of technology in game development

  • Experience in game development

  • Skills in programming, interface development, testing

  • Availability of CSM (or other) certifications
